只要有人用了: select t.* from 表名 t where 字段=xxx for update 而不是: select t.rowid,t.* from 表名 t where 字段=xxx for update 進行數據更新操作,就會出現這種情況 ...
我們在對Oracle數據庫進行操作時,有時會在查詢完結果后想要對其中的某些數據進行操作,當我們點擊編輯 一個鎖標志 是,會提示我們上述問題中的錯誤:這些查詢結果不可更新,請使用ROWI或者SELECT FOR UPDATE獲得可更新結果。按照錯誤提示的信息我們可以采用兩種解決辦法: 解決辦法 :在查詢語句后面寫上for update,如:select from 表名 for update 解決辦法 ...
2017-06-05 20:35 0 1819 推薦指數:
只要有人用了: select t.* from 表名 t where 字段=xxx for update 而不是: select t.rowid,t.* from 表名 t where 字段=xxx for update 進行數據更新操作,就會出現這種情況 ...
1 前言 多表視圖的定義:當視圖的數據源只有一張數據表,則該視圖為單表視圖;當視圖的數據源是多張數據表,則該視圖為多表視圖。 可更新視圖的定義:在絕大多數人的概念中,視圖是只讀的,不允許修改。ORACLE 8i以上版本,單表視圖如果沒有設定With Read Only,則該視圖是可以更新的,對視 ...
運行時錯誤‘-2147467259(80004005)操作必須使用一個可更新的查詢 昨天晚上一個網友發給我一個酒店客房管理系統,讓我幫他看看是什么問題 源碼拿來一看是網上下載的,數據庫是access。 每次在更新入住數據時 即提示 運行時錯誤‘-2147467259(80004005)操作 ...
環境:windows server2008,ArcGIS10.1系列。 一、更新arcgis server許可 選擇許可文件進行導入即可。注意最好從開始程序中找到並打開軟件授權窗口。直接雙擊運行ecp許可,可能因為服務器安裝有多個arcgis產品,導致文件關聯不正確,從而導致更新的許可 ...
我錯誤發生時的環境:Windows 7,Framework 4、0,Microsoft Office 2007,VS2010,c# WinForm。 部分代碼: string strConn = "Provider ...
查看最近更新的軟件 ...
學士學位論文 計算機科學系 應用科學大學 Rapperswil 2016年春季 Authors: 盧卡斯·馬蒂內利,曼努埃爾·羅斯 Advisor: 斯特凡·凱勒教授 OSM2Vector瓦片的項目提供了免費的、全球的、定期更新的矢量瓦片,任何離線或在他們自己的服務器上的人都可以使用 ...
注意: 關鍵的地方是where 語句的加入. 在11G中, 如果不加11G , 或造成除匹配的行數更新為相應的值之后, 其余的會變成負數. 所以,執行前需要測試, 普通辦法就是: 先查看需要更新的數量即連接的數量究竟有多少行, 然后update 之后多少行, 才能確定條件是否 ...